Output 1b7995fa83dea4a6cab4d1bfbe3b4e91dadea33a03b429cc36e63f52713ef5a0:5

value
1417763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8c9915622988600e172728bc49cfd9018d080acd OP_EQUAL
address
3EWRuq6ekBjhj2DusB3UQpxfxgY4Hsy6PY
transaction
1b7995fa83dea4a6cab4d1bfbe3b4e91dadea33a03b429cc36e63f52713ef5a0
confirmations
285363
spent
true